Unable to connect to Reporting services

Hello, when i am trying to connect to the Reporting services 2005 i am getting the following error:
  • The report server cannot open a connection to the report server database. The logon failed. (rsReportServerDatabaseLogonFailed) Get Online Help
    • **The referenced account is currently locked out** and may not be logged on to. (Exception from HRESULT: 0x80070775)

Based on the error it seems, tha thte user account which Reporting Services is using to connect to it's database is locked out. It can be Windows(Active Directory) Account or SQL Server Account. You can identify it in the Reportin Services Configuraiton database. Then in case it is SQL Server account you can unlock it using `ALTER LOGIN [account] UNLOCK`. If it is local windows account, you can unlock it in the local uses management. In case of AD account, you will have to ask your AD Administrator to unlock it. But any way, if the service account get locked, I would try to investigate why it happen. (Whether some administrator changed the password, or the password has expried etc. or whether there was some security breach). In case the password has expired, you will have to change the password. And if password was changed, you have to set the new password in the Reporting Services Configuration manager so the account is not locked again.

As i am getting the error The report server installation is not initialized. (rsReportServerNotActivated) (rsRPCError) (Report Services SOAP Proxy Source) i opened the reporting services configuration manager and selected encryption keys tab and deleted the encryption keys. it worked for me now i am able to see the reports. and the database was also initialized automatically.
